I got a RIG'd Ultraswing for my J250 build. And I love the way it looks. And feels very secure. I believe a 33" tire is the max you can fit in the factory location. I've heard you can fit a 35" tire if you deflate it. But who wants to swap that back on and inflate it again beforehand.

The RIGD has an anti-vibration adjustment inside the hitch. Put a ratchet in there (I think it's a 15mm) and snug that up tight and it makes a huge difference with how much the carrier/tire vibrates when mounted on the back. The table is awesome and the slide out cutting board. I also purchased the side hack which I plan to mount a rotopax and maybe domestic water carrier on. I also bought the SKEP (Hitch Skid) which makes for a great seat, step, and protection when offroading.

The license plate light plugs into the 4 pin on the trailer harness.

The only thing to keep in mind is how weirdly wide the new hitch's are for the new gen platforms. I had to buy a longer hitch pin to fit through and lock into place.
